Lindamood-bell Learning Processes Manhattan Beach

Lindamood–bell Learning Processes Manhattan Beach is a nonsectarian, co–ed alternative school serving grade 5 students in the suburb of El Segundo, CA.
The school has a total enrollment of 1 student with 5 teachers, reflecting a unique instructional setting in this California K–8 private school.
Located in a large suburban community, the school's student body is 100% students of color, ranking it in the top 20% of private schools in California for diversity.
As a specialized program, Lindamood–bell Learning Processes Manhattan Beach serves a focused grade level within the Los Angeles suburban area of private alternative education.
